The Chinese New Year holiday is approaching next week, and the holiday schedules of various secondary aluminum plants have been gradually confirmed. The specific details are as follows:

This year, most secondary aluminum alloy enterprises began their holidays after January 20. According to SMM, 14% of enterprises (mainly small and medium-sized enterprises or those in north China) started their holidays between January 10-15, 70% of enterprises ceased operations between January 20-26, and 14% of enterprises (primarily those with direct aluminum liquid supply or large enterprises) started their holidays only after January 27, which is the 28th day of the twelfth lunar month. The resumption of work is concentrated around February 5, the eighth day of the first lunar month, while some enterprises have yet to determine their specific resumption dates, which will depend on the holiday schedules of downstream customers. The number of days each plant shuts down varies, with approximately 25% of enterprises taking production breaks of no more than 10 days, 55% taking breaks of 10-20 days, and 20% taking breaks exceeding 20 days. Overall, the holiday schedules of secondary aluminum plants this year show little difference compared to previous years.

Regarding inventory preparation, due to the continued tight circulation of aluminum scrap and the upward fluctuation of aluminum prices before the holiday, the procurement costs for secondary aluminum plants remain high. Although manufacturers have actively prepared inventories, the overall inventory levels are still relatively low. Downstream enterprises mostly completed their inventory preparation last week, but the overall inventory volume remains low. Since the beginning of this week, secondary aluminum plants have gradually stopped taking orders and entered a concentrated holiday period. Meanwhile, with downstream enterprises halting production and logistics operations ceasing, market transactions have gradually weakened, and the phenomenon of "prices without transactions" is becoming increasingly evident.
